The U.S. delegation, led by Special Envoy Steve Witkoff and including Jared Kushner, also arrived in the Emirati capital on Wednesday following a diplomatic stop in Israel.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Another round of negotiations has begun in Abu Dhabi,\u201d Rustem Umerov, head of the Ukrainian delegation, wrote on social media, adding Kyiv\u2019s team was seeking \u201cto achieve a just and lasting peace\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>The two-day trilateral talks come as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y accused Russia of violating a US-brokered agreement calling for a halt to attacks on energy facilities. A large Russian drone and missile barrage in the run-up to the talks pounded Ukraine\u2019s energy grid, knocking out power and heating in freezing temperatures.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cEach such Russian strike confirms that attitudes in Moscow have not changed. They continue to bet on war and the destruction of Ukraine, and they do not take diplomacy seriously,\u201d Zelenskyy said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e work of our negotiating team will be adjusted accordingly,\u201d he added.<\/p>\n<p>The main sticking points remain the long-term fate of Russian-occupied territory in eastern Ukraine and security guarantees for Kyiv. Moscow wants Kyiv to withdraw from parts of the Donbas and seeks recognition of territories it has annexed. Ukraine has rejected a one-sided pullback of forces and insists the conflict should be frozen along current front lines.<\/p>\n<p>While Ukraine\u2019s delegation is led by Umerov, Russia is represented by its military intelligence director, Igor Kostyukov. Russian presidential envoy Kirill Dmitriev met US officials in Florida over the weekend. US special envoy Steve Witkoff said those talks were \u201cproductive and constructive\u201d.<\/p>\n<p>Russia occupies about 20 percent of Ukraine and has threatened to take the rest of Donetsk if talks fail.
